In this episode of the Go Slow to Go Fast Lifestyle Podcast, host Kendra Chapman and guest Florence Doisneau discuss the importance of mindfulness and intentional living. They explore how slowing down can lead to greater clarity and well-being, the relationship we have with time, and the myth of work-life balance. Florence emphasizes the power of presence and consciousness, the impact of our thoughts on reality, and the mind-body connection. The conversation concludes with a call to action for listeners to cultivate personal wellness and send positive energy into the world.

Florence is a self-realization coach with certifications and over 10 years of practice in the Three Principles, Yoga, and NLP. She is experienced in addiction recovery and lifestyle coaching. Dedicated to helping individuals overcome feelings of being overwhelmed and procrastinating, she promotes holistic approaches. As an insight sparker and brilliance revealer, Florence empowers clients to embark on a self-discovery journey, transforming how they experience life. By mastering the art of being, she guides people from merely putting up with life to fully embracing all its experiences, finding joy and peace along the way, restoring enthusiasm and cultivating a renewed curiosity about the mind.
